Northrop Grumman Aeronautics Systems sector team is seeking a talented and highly motivated Software Engineer to continue advancement in our leading-edge software for our most advanced systems. This project involves the design and development of software technologies that utilize Graphics Processor Units (GPU), supercomputers, and other advanced hardware for modeling & simulation, vehicle design optimization, and aircraft integrated technologies.
Requirements
- Proficient in developing and debugging C++ code
- 3+ years of experience with NVIDIA GPU implementation, a solid understanding of GPU architecture and differences from CPUs, and memory management in parallel environments
- Proficiency in optimization code techniques for performance on NVIDIA GPUs and in using performance profiling tools, such as NVIDIA Nsight Systems
- Strong analytical and problem-solving skills to optimize algorithms for parallel execution and identify performance bottlenecks
- Proficient in C++11
- Experience with physics simulation modeling
- Experience in FORTRAN
Responsibilities
- design, development, integration and testing of software systems
- design and development of software technologies that utilize Graphics Processor Units (GPU), supercomputers, and other advanced hardware for modeling & simulation, vehicle design optimization, and aircraft integrated technologies
- Proficient in developing and debugging C++ code
- 3+ years of experience with NVIDIA GPU implementation, a solid understanding of GPU architecture and differences from CPUs, and memory management in parallel environments
- Proficiency in optimization code techniques for performance on NVIDIA GPUs and in using performance profiling tools, such as NVIDIA Nsight Systems
- Strong analytical and problem-solving skills to optimize algorithms for parallel execution and identify performance bottlenecks
- Experience with physics simulation modeling
Other
- RELOCATION ASSISTANCE: Relocation assistance may be available
- CLEARANCE TYPE: Secret
- TRAVEL: Yes, 10% of the Time
- Your ability to transfer and maintain the final adjudicated Secret clearance (DoD must be in-scope or enrolled in Continuous Evaluation) and any program access(es) required for the position within a reasonable period of time, as determined by the Company.
- U.S. Citizenship is required for all positions with a government clearance and certain other restricted positions.